DISPOSABLE OPHTHALMIC GAUZE
Description
Class I Medical Device (Directive 93/42/EEC).
Disposable ophthalmic gauzes ideal for cleaning the periocular area. Ideal in the presence of skin desquamation, resulting from inflammatory and/or allergic phenomena of the eyelids and as an adjuvant in the treatment of some ophthalmic pathologies such as blepharitis and blepharoconjunctivitis. Also useful for removing residues of cosmetic products from the eyelids and eyelashes. They can also be used by contact lens wearers. The components are natural substances that guarantee a delicate cleansing action respecting the physiological pH of the tear film.
Disposable gauze pads made of 100% natural cotton soaked in an isotonic solution based on hyaluronic acid, eyebright and cornflower, with a delicately cleansing, hydrating, emollient and soothing action on the eyelid area.
Thanks to the synergic action of hyaluronic acid, cornflower and euphrasia, it performs an effective hydrating, soothing and emollient action, even in case of skin irritation characterized by burning and/or itching, giving a pleasant sensation of freshness. Also ideal for removing all traces of makeup.
How to use
Open the sachet from the pre-cut cutting invitation, with clean hands. Remove the gauze and apply it to the eyelids, massaging gently. It is not necessary to rinse with water.
Components
Aqua (Deionized Water), Propylene Glycol, Centaurea Cyanus (Cornflower) Flower Water (Distilled Water), Euphrasia Officinalis Extract (Distilled Water), Glycerin, Disodium EDTA, Sodium Dehydroacetate, Sodium Hyaluronate, Potassium Sorbate, Sodium Benzoate, Citric Acid.
Warnings
Read the instructions for use carefully. Each gauze is soaked and packaged in a controlled contamination environment. Do not use the gauze after the expiry date or if the sachet is not perfectly intact. Never use the same gauze, but always throw it away after use. Do not apply the same gauze to both eyes, but always use a new gauze for each application. Discontinue treatment in case of known hypersensitivity to one of the components of the product. Keep out of reach of children. Follow the instructions carefully the instructions of the eye doctor.
Conservation
Store away from heat sources.
Validity for intact package: 36 months.
Format
Case of 20 pieces of 3 ml.
